<p>Your Role Includes</p>
<ul>
<li>Reviewing and stamping mechanical projects of all complexities and sizes</li>
<li>Directing design strategies and concepts on complex projects</li>
<li>Conducting site visits and troubleshooting construction issues; collaborating on solutions</li>
<li>Mentoring intermediate and junior-level engineers and designers</li>
<li>Supporting the continuous development of mechanical design standards and practices</li>
</ul>
<p>What You Will Bring to the Team</p>
<ul>
<li>Design experience with central plant systems, including hot water, steam, and chilled water systems</li>
<li>Significant exposure to DDC control systems, including writing sequences of operations, specifications, and troubleshooting on-site control issues</li>
<li>Extensive knowledge of codes and standards, including OBC, ASHRAE, CSA, and ASPE standards</li>
<li>Design experience across multiple industries, including commercial, industrial, educational, multi-unit residential, healthcare, and government</li>
<li>Excellent communication skills and the ability to organize, multitask, and work well under deadlines</li>
<li>A collaborative mindset and a willingness to share ideas with a track record of sound judgment and decision-making</li>
<li>Professional engineering license in Ontario with at least 5 years of Canadian experience.</li>
